Hadith 152:21
Abu Hisham narrated to us, Ubayd Allah ibn Musa narrated to us, Isra'il narrated to us, from al-Suddi, who said: I asked Murrah al-Hamdani about His saying: "And there is none of you except he will come to it" [19:71]. He narrated to me that Abdullah narrated to them from the Prophet (peace be upon him), who said: "They will arrive at the Sirat (bridge) and depart from it according to their deeds. The first of them will pass like the wind, then like the galloping of a horse, then like a rider on his mount, then like the running of a man, then like his walking."
